Физики Университета штата Огайо решили радикально улучшить возможности физически неклонируемых функций (physically unclonable functions, PUF) — такие функции реализуются в микросхемах с использованием уникальных дефектов микроскопического уровня, неизбежно возникающих при производстве; при запросе они выдают непредсказуемый ответ. Присущие PUF свойства можно использовать для защиты различных систем от взлома, в том числе в качестве генераторов секретных ключей. По словам ученых из Огайо, чтобы осложнить злоумышленникам задачу подбора секретов, хранимых в PUF, они создали сеть случайно соединенных друг с другом логических вентилей, которая отличается ненадежным поведением и тем самым реализует детерминированный хаос. Такая сеть при срабатывании влияет на PUF, за счет чего количество возможных результатов функции резко увеличивается и их прогнозирование становится чрезвычайно сложным.
Созданная исследователями PUF хранит 1077 секретов — выяснить их все за разумное время невозможно. Разработчики объясняют, что система создает последовательности слишком сложные, чтобы их можно было предугадать, однако воспроизводимые, поэтому такую PUF можно применять для задач аутентификации.